VN10 GVK is a 2010 Triumph Daytona in Red with a 646c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 78.6%.
Across all 2010 Triumph Daytona models, the average MOT pass rate is 89.0% with a typical mileage of 10,401 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Triumph Daytona fails its MOT is tyre tread depth is below minimum requirements of 1.0mm, accounting for 1,695 recorded failures. If you're considering buying VN10 GVK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Triumph Daytona typ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 16 years old, this Triumph Daytona is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
